What is Rahu Kaal?
Rahu Kaal is an inauspicious ~90-minute window each day, traditionally avoided for starting new or auspicious activities. It is one of eight equal parts of the daytime (sunrise to sunset), assigned by weekday — so its clock time depends on Tirupati’s sunrise and sunset, and shifts slightly each day.
